Southlake Health is seeking a proactive customer service driven People Experience Associate to join our Total Rewards and People Operations team, to provide operational support and deliver high quality people services that enhance the employee experience across the hospital. In this role, you will play an important part in delivering an exceptional employee experience by supporting employees throughout the full employee lifecycle and serving as a key point of contact for People Culture & Experience operations. You will provide day-to-day support in areas including total rewards administration, benefits and pension programs, HR systems management, employee record management, process improvement initiatives, and general people operations support. This position is ideal for an HR professional who enjoys operational excellence, delivering high-quality service, improving processes, and creating positive employee experiences in a fast-paced healthcare environment. As a member of the broader People, Culture & Experience team, you will directly contribute to creating a seamless and positive employee experience across Southlake Health. You will help ensure employees are supported throughout key moments in their employment journey while maintaining efficient HR operations and helping improve the systems and processes that support our people. This is a 14-month contract replacement position. What you'll be doing Support the administration of HR programs, including but not limited to employee benefits, pension enrollment, and other employee lifecycle event administration. Maintain accurate employee data within HR systems, processing employee lifecycle transactions including new hires, transfers, salary changes, leaves of absence, and terminations. Provide day-to-day HR systems support, including troubleshooting employee access issues, performing data audits, maintaining system integrity, and generating operational reports. Support the delivery of a positive employee experience by serving as a first point of contact for employee and manager inquiries through phone, email, and in person for to employee inquiries related to benefits, pension, compensation, retirement, and employee programs, while coordinating with external benefit and pension providers as required. Maintain employee records and ensure compliance with organizational policies, confidentiality standards, and records management requirements. Participate in continuous improvement initiatives by identifying process efficiencies, updating standard operating procedures, and developing employee support resources such as guides, FAQs, and process documentation. Support departmental administration internal communications, policy maintenance, reporting, and other operational activities that contribute to effective People Operations service delivery.
